PAYMENT ROUTES
Different routes.Different evidence.
Crypto gateway → bank
The customer pays in crypto while the provider settles the transaction directly in EUR. We connect the invoice, payment record, provider fees, settlement and bank receipt.
Gateway → exchange → bank
Crypto moves from the payment gateway to an exchange, is converted into EUR and then transferred to the business account. Every movement must remain connected to the original payment.
Direct wallet settlement
Payments arrive directly in a business-controlled wallet and are converted later. We document the wallet, transaction hash, asset, network, customer payment and subsequent disposal.
Stablecoin settlement
USDC, EURC and other stablecoins still require clear documentation of the token, network, wallet, fees, conversion and final settlement. The exact workflow is assessed before onboarding.

EVIDENCE SYSTEM
One connected audit trail.From wallet to Slovak accounting.
Customer and invoice
The payment must remain connected to the customer, service and original accounting document.
On-chain evidence
Transaction hash, asset, network, wallet addresses and timestamps preserve the payment history.
Gateway and exchange records
Provider references, statements, fees and conversions explain movements between systems.
EUR settlement
The resulting fiat amount is reconciled with the business bank account.
Accounting treatment
Income, fees, conversions and settlement are recorded according to the actual business flow.
Period controls
Missing transactions, unmatched conversions and undocumented balances are identified before closing the period.
